对象存储服务swift的四个核心组件
- 综合资讯
- 2024-09-28 17:49:03
- 5

对象存储服务 Swift 具有四个核心组件。Account 用于管理账户的相关信息,包括创建、删除账户等操作。Container 可看作是存储容器,用于组织和管理对象。...
对象存储服务 Swift 有四个核心组件。账户(Account)用于管理用户账户信息等;容器(Container)类似文件夹,用于存放对象;对象(Object)是实际存储的数据;元数据(Metadata)则为对象提供额外描述信息,如名称、类型等。这四个组件协同工作,共同构建起 Swift 高效稳定的对象存储体系,使得用户能够方便地存储、管理和访问大量的对象数据,为各种应用提供可靠的数据存储支持。
标题:探索对象存储服务 Swift 的四个核心组件
一、引言
对象存储服务 Swift 是一种分布式的对象存储系统,它提供了高可靠、高可用、高性能的存储解决方案,Swift 由四个核心组件组成,分别是账户(Account)、容器(Container)、对象(Object)和元数据(Metadata),本文将详细介绍这四个核心组件的功能和作用。
二、账户(Account)
账户是 Swift 存储系统中的最高级别的逻辑单元,它用于组织和管理用户的存储资源,每个账户都有一个唯一的标识符(ID),用户可以通过账户 ID 来访问和管理自己的存储资源,账户还可以包含多个容器,每个容器都有一个唯一的名称。
三、容器(Container)
容器是 Swift 存储系统中的二级逻辑单元,它用于组织和管理对象,每个容器都有一个唯一的名称和一个可选的元数据字典,容器可以包含多个对象,每个对象都有一个唯一的名称和一个可选的元数据字典。
四、对象(Object)
对象是 Swift 存储系统中的最小存储单元,它用于存储实际的数据,每个对象都有一个唯一的名称和一个可选的元数据字典,对象的数据可以是任意类型的,包括文本、图像、音频、视频等。
五、元数据(Metadata)
元数据是与对象相关联的额外信息,它可以用于描述对象的内容、用途、创建时间、修改时间等,元数据可以是任意类型的,包括文本、数字、日期等,在 Swift 存储系统中,元数据可以与对象一起存储,也可以单独存储在一个元数据服务器中。
六、结论
Swift 存储系统的四个核心组件分别是账户、容器、对象和元数据,这些组件相互协作,共同构成了一个高效、可靠、安全的存储系统,账户用于组织和管理用户的存储资源,容器用于组织和管理对象,对象用于存储实际的数据,元数据用于描述对象的内容和属性,通过使用 Swift 存储系统,用户可以轻松地存储和管理大量的对象数据,提高数据的可用性和可靠性。
本文链接:https://www.zhitaoyun.cn/1138.html
发表评论